[oe-commits] org.oe.dev fbset-init: Add init.d script to init fb device using fbset.

pfalcon commit openembedded-commits at lists.openembedded.org
Sat Feb 23 18:39:56 UTC 2008


fbset-init: Add init.d script to init fb device using fbset.

Author: pfalcon at openembedded.org
Branch: org.openembedded.dev
Revision: ef58abe1a06a5ea2601891b7f591ee28d96d29ac
ViewMTN: http://monotone.openembedded.org/revision/info/ef58abe1a06a5ea2601891b7f591ee28d96d29ac
Files:
1
packages/fbset/fbset-init
packages/fbset/fbset-init/default-fbset
packages/fbset/fbset-init/fbset.sh
packages/fbset/fbset-init.bb
mtn:execute
true
Diffs:

#
# mt diff -rd83eea4fa07853a41b4a10e1c98e4cbf898524a3 -ref58abe1a06a5ea2601891b7f591ee28d96d29ac
#
# 
# 
# add_dir "packages/fbset/fbset-init"
# 
# add_file "packages/fbset/fbset-init/default-fbset"
#  content [75705626b2020d4da86e03d8ec233c6a7f471f40]
# 
# add_file "packages/fbset/fbset-init/fbset.sh"
#  content [cad0c4d5575c11336c95f684d2de2aca9ca97a93]
# 
# add_file "packages/fbset/fbset-init.bb"
#  content [a83fcda44f7eb9b99d9ff8d0a0f061a69b2ba2f6]
# 
#   set "packages/fbset/fbset-init/fbset.sh"
#  attr "mtn:execute"
# value "true"
# 
============================================================
--- packages/fbset/fbset-init/default-fbset	75705626b2020d4da86e03d8ec233c6a7f471f40
+++ packages/fbset/fbset-init/default-fbset	75705626b2020d4da86e03d8ec233c6a7f471f40
@@ -0,0 +1,3 @@
+# Uncomment and set value below to one of modes from /etc/fb.modes
+# or alternatively to "-xres <width> -yres <height>"
+#FBSET_MODE="vga"
============================================================
--- packages/fbset/fbset-init/fbset.sh	cad0c4d5575c11336c95f684d2de2aca9ca97a93
+++ packages/fbset/fbset-init/fbset.sh	cad0c4d5575c11336c95f684d2de2aca9ca97a93
@@ -0,0 +1,4 @@
+#!/bin/sh
+
+. /etc/default/fbset
+[ -n "$FBSET_MODE" ] && fbset -n $FBSET_MODE
============================================================
--- packages/fbset/fbset-init.bb	a83fcda44f7eb9b99d9ff8d0a0f061a69b2ba2f6
+++ packages/fbset/fbset-init.bb	a83fcda44f7eb9b99d9ff8d0a0f061a69b2ba2f6
@@ -0,0 +1,19 @@
+DESCRIPTION = "Set framebuffer mode during boot"
+PR = "r1"
+
+SRC_URI = "file://fbset.sh file://default-fbset"
+
+inherit update-rc.d
+
+INITSCRIPT_NAME = "fbset.sh"
+INITSCRIPT_PARAMS = "start 0 S ."
+
+do_install() {
+    install -d ${D}${sysconfdir}/init.d
+    install -d ${D}${sysconfdir}/default
+    install -m 0755 ${WORKDIR}/fbset.sh ${D}${sysconfdir}/init.d/
+    install -m 0644 ${WORKDIR}/default-fbset ${D}${sysconfdir}/default/fbset
+}
+
+PACKAGE_ARCH = "all"
+CONFFILES_${PN} = "${sysconfdir}/default/fbset"






More information about the Openembedded-commits mailing list